how often to replace shingles

Roofing

The answer to 'how often to replace shingles' is that most asphalt shingle roofs need to be replaced every 15-30 years, depending on factors like climate, roof slope, and quality of installation. Properly maintained shingles can last up to 30 years, but harsh weather, sun exposure, and normal wear and tear will cause them to deteriorate over time.

Signs it's time to replace your shingles include curling, cracking, missing granules, or leaks in your roof. Regular inspections by a professional roofer can help identify when your shingles are nearing the end of their lifespan. Replacing your roof before major leaks or damage occurs can prevent further home damage and costly repairs.

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I tell if my shingles need to be replaced?

Look for signs of wear like curling, cracking, missing granules, or leaks. Regular roof inspections by a professional can also identify when shingles are nearing the end of their lifespan.

Is it worth it to repair my old shingles?

For minor issues, repairs may be a cost-effective option. But if a significant portion of your roof needs work, it's often better to replace the entire roof rather than continuously repair it.

Can I replace shingles myself?

While some minor shingle repairs can be done DIY, it's generally best to have a professional roofer handle full roof replacements. They have the proper equipment, skills, and safety training to get the job done right.
